Complications

A Surgeon's Notes on an Imperfect Science
Author: Atul Gawande
Subject: medicine
My rating: 4.5*




About the book:
A short collection of stories from a surgeon, about the 'imperfect science' of medicine. The cases are very interesting, and the writing appeals not only to healthcare professionals, it is understandable, simple, without being bland. I enjoyed all his stories and the author's take on the dilemmas he encountered. I would recommend this book to everyone who wants to have a look behind the curtains of the fascinating world of surgeries.
